If you are trying to reach 105 degrees for handwashing and you live in Nebraska with an average incoming water temp of 47. You will need a unit that will allow for a TEMPERATURE RISE* of 58 degrees.
105 - 47 = 58 degrees
(Temperature Rise means the total temp needed to heat the water to your desired temperature)
Determine total gallons per minute (GPM) needed for your application:
List the number of hot water devices you expect to use at any one time. Then, add up their flow rates (gallons per minute). This is the desired flow rate you'll want for the demand water heater.

Unlike traditional water heaters that store hot water in a tank, the Rheem R-TEX Tankless Electric Water Heater heats water on demand as it passes through the heating elements.
When you turn on the hot water tap, cold water enters the unit, and the heating elements quickly heat the water to the desired temperature. This means that you only heat the water you need, saving energy and reducing your utility bills.
